I was going to suggest the first one from ScrapDot. I printed one in b&w on kraft cardstock and it looked just like wood. I know you can also get thin sheets of wood in paper thickness, but if you're making invitations, that could be pricey.

If you have a Big Shot or Cuttlebug, you can also use an embossing folder. Hobby Lobby brand has a nice one (not too rustic). Tim Holz has a more rustic/grungy version. PaperTrey has an embossing plate, but I find those harder to work with.
